// Code generated by smithy-go-codegen DO NOT EDIT.
package pinpointsmsvoicev2
import (
"context"
"fmt"
awsmiddleware "github.com/aws/aws-sdk-go-v2/aws/middleware"
"github.com/aws/aws-sdk-go-v2/service/pinpointsmsvoicev2/types"
"github.com/aws/smithy-go/middleware"
smithyhttp "github.com/aws/smithy-go/transport/http"
"time"
)
// Request an origination phone number for use in your account. For more
// information on phone number request see Requesting a number (https://docs.aws.amazon.com/pinpoint/latest/userguide/settings-sms-request-number.html)
// in the Amazon Pinpoint User Guide.
func (c *Client) RequestPhoneNumber(ctx context.Context, params *RequestPhoneNumberInput, optFns ...func(*Options)) (*RequestPhoneNumberOutput, error) {
if params == nil {
params = &RequestPhoneNumberInput{}
}
result, metadata, err := c.invokeOperation(ctx, "RequestPhoneNumber", params, optFns, c.addOperationRequestPhoneNumberMiddlewares)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
out := result.(*RequestPhoneNumberOutput)
out.ResultMetadata = metadata
return out, nil
}
type RequestPhoneNumberInput struct {
// The two-character code, in ISO 3166-1 alpha-2 format, for the country or region.
//
// This member is required.
IsoCountryCode *string
// The type of message. Valid values are TRANSACTIONAL for messages that are
// critical or time-sensitive and PROMOTIONAL for messages that aren't critical or
// time-sensitive.
//
// This member is required.
MessageType types.MessageType
// Indicates if the phone number will be used for text messages, voice messages,
// or both.
//
// This member is required.
NumberCapabilities []types.NumberCapability
// The type of phone number to request.
//
// This member is required.
NumberType types.RequestableNumberType
// Unique, case-sensitive identifier that you provide to ensure the idempotency of
// the request. If you don't specify a client token, a randomly generated token is
// used for the request to ensure idempotency.
ClientToken *string
// By default this is set to false. When set to true the phone number can't be
// deleted.
DeletionProtectionEnabled *bool
// The name of the OptOutList to associate with the phone number. You can use the
// OptOutListName or OptOutListArn.
OptOutListName *string
// The pool to associated with the phone number. You can use the PoolId or PoolArn.
PoolId *string
// Use this field to attach your phone number for an external registration process.
RegistrationId *string
// An array of tags (key and value pairs) associate with the requested phone
// number.
Tags []types.Tag
noSmithyDocumentSerde
}
type RequestPhoneNumberOutput struct {
// The time when the phone number was created, in UNIX epoch time (https://www.epochconverter.com/)
// format.
CreatedTimestamp *time.Time
// By default this is set to false. When set to true the phone number can't be
// deleted.
DeletionProtectionEnabled bool
// The two-character code, in ISO 3166-1 alpha-2 format, for the country or region.
IsoCountryCode *string
// The type of message. Valid values are TRANSACTIONAL for messages that are
// critical or time-sensitive and PROMOTIONAL for messages that aren't critical or
// time-sensitive.
MessageType types.MessageType
// The monthly price, in US dollars, to lease the phone number.
MonthlyLeasingPrice *string
// Indicates if the phone number will be used for text messages, voice messages or
// both.
NumberCapabilities []types.NumberCapability
// The type of number that was released.
NumberType types.RequestableNumberType
// The name of the OptOutList that is associated with the requested phone number.
OptOutListName *string
// The new phone number that was requested.
PhoneNumber *string
// The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the requested phone number.
PhoneNumberArn *string
// The unique identifier of the new phone number.
PhoneNumberId *string
// The unique identifier of the pool associated with the phone number
PoolId *string
// The unique identifier for the registration.
RegistrationId *string
// By default this is set to false. When an end recipient sends a message that
// begins with HELP or STOP to one of your dedicated numbers, Amazon Pinpoint
// automatically replies with a customizable message and adds the end recipient to
// the OptOutList. When set to true you're responsible for responding to HELP and
// STOP requests. You're also responsible for tracking and honoring opt-out
// requests.
SelfManagedOptOutsEnabled bool
// The current status of the request.
Status types.NumberStatus
// An array of key and value pair tags that are associated with the phone number.
Tags []types.Tag
// The ARN used to identify the two way channel.
TwoWayChannelArn *string
// An optional IAM Role Arn for a service to assume, to be able to post inbound
// SMS messages.
TwoWayChannelRole *string
// By default this is set to false. When set to true you can receive incoming text
// messages from your end recipients.
TwoWayEnabled bool
// Metadata pertaining to the operation's result.
ResultMetadata middleware.Metadata
noSmithyDocumentSerde
}
